Snow Characteristics
Snow Characteristics Comments
Dense but soft settled powder, windblown on the ridges. I found nice skiing in the sheltered trees with surface hoar from last night that was not there on Thursday's tour. Fast skiing on low angle love!

Problem #1 Comments
There was less wind slab on the lee side of the ridges than I expected and very stubborn to move.

Problem #2 Comments
Below 8000ft. we had no October snow and I could not find any facets or concerning layers. The snowpack seems very stable with the possible exception of stubborn windslab on the ridges and surface hoar forming in sheltered areas. In places I found a thin graupel layer at 20 cm down that would fail but not propagate with ECT 17. Video shows it coming out with a shovel shear. Does not appear to be a player at present.
